Output 2c9153fe561346a72aacea4e3ba42a8012e7e2399746292e656a754955350cb1:1

value
621362
script pubkey
OP_0 OP_PUSHBYTES_20 596ddc76d37588b12a1cb904ca375553661ebcf6
address
bc1qt9kacaknwkytz2suhyzv5d642dnpa08kgdugp9
transaction
2c9153fe561346a72aacea4e3ba42a8012e7e2399746292e656a754955350cb1
confirmations
150749
spent
true